Risk Assessment (Mandatory Output)
Every plan phase must include a risk table and effort estimate:
### Risk Assessment
| Risk | Likelihood (1-5) | Impact (1-5) | Score | Mitigation |
|------|-----------------|--------------|-------|------------|
| {risk} | {L} | {I} | {L*I} | {action} |
### Timeline
| Phase | Effort | Notes |
|-------|--------|-------|
| Phase 1: {name} | S (1d) / M (3d) / L (1wk) | {blocker or dep} |
| Total | {sum} | Critical path: {phase list} |
Effort scale: S = ~1 day, M = ~3 days, L = ~1 week. Use judgment, not false precision.
Risk score >= 15 = high risk, mandate mitigation before phase starts.
